Hey guys, the story is for real, a very good friend of mine bought the car and I went and looked at it a few days ago. He wants to remain anonymous because he does not know what he is going to do with it just yet. The car actually was in our hometown for several years and was owned by someone we both know. This person was the one who sold it to someone in Mexico, my friend found out about it recently. The car was kept outside for over 20 years and the pictures were taken as it was going to be loaded for its trip across the border. With regard to the coloured headlights, I reckon the theory sounds good, but green isn't a primary colour. -Pete.
Ahh yes but we are talking light here not paint! Ed's background electromagnetic energy and his artistic study of color really shined with his RGB light setup. The theory of additive color mixing threw everyone for a loop and kept folks guessing. For more information on Additive Color mixing please check out http://www.rgbworld.com/color.html M
